Review for The National Society of Collegiate Scholars, Washington, DC, USA

Rating: 5 stars  

As an NSCS for 3 years now I can say that NSCS has definitely helped me in terms of scholarship and leadership opportunities. During my first year as a scholar, I joined my chapter board as Recording Secretary, then after noticing what could be improved within my chapter I decided to become Chapter President my junior year. Through effective board delegation and member engagement, my chapter earned Platinum status among other awards for our hard work as a chapter. During this time I also earned some scholarships for my leadership and involvement in my chapter. Currently, as a senior I stepped down to take the more minor roles of Professional Development Chair and Scholarship Chair, to dedicate more time to post-grad opportunities while helping others do the same. I never knew that going into college I would be so involved in a student org and earn scholarships that would help my career goals. I would recommend NSCS to anyone who wants to grow not only as a scholar in academia but grow as a leader in the chapter they serve.
